One of the most essential parts of a forklift is the power resource, which can consist of either an electrical motor or an inner combustion engine. Electric forklifts are recognized for their silent operation and minimized exhausts, making them ideal for indoor usage, specifically in atmospheres that call for tidy air, such as food processing or pharmaceuticals.
The pole, which is the vertical setting up that reduces the forklift and elevates's load, is one more critical component. Operators needs to be mindful of the load capacity and the optimum elevation attained by the mast, as exceeding these limitations can lead to extreme accidents or damage to the devices.
Forks, or points, are the protruding arms that slide under loads to lift them. The style of the forks is important, as they require to sustain a variety of load dimensions and weights. Forks been available in different shapes and sizes to suit different types of tons; for instance, long forks might be needed for handling pallets, while shorter forks may be advantageous for smaller loads. Additionally, the condition of the forks should be frequently examined, as damaged or worn forks can jeopardize security and effectiveness. Forklift forks can be changed in terms of width and also size, depending upon the specific demands of the job available.
Another crucial element is the hydraulic system, which powers the lifting device of the forklift. Routine maintenance of the hydraulic system is crucial to stop leaks, keep effective operation, and make certain that tons are lifted securely.
The wheels and tires of a forklift additionally play a considerable role in its performance. The option of tires can significantly influence the forklift's maneuverability, handling, and stability, making it important to consider the environment in which the forklift will operate before making an option.

Forklift accessories can substantially boost the capability and flexibility of the tools. Some usual add-ons consist of side shifters, which permit the forks to relocate left and right without having to rearrange the entire forklift, and fork positioners, which allow the operator to adjust the fork size to suit various tons sizes.
Even more, video cameras and sensors can be included as accessories to enhance exposure and security while operating forklifts. Unseen area are a common worry in crowded workplace, and mounting rearview cameras or closeness sensors can significantly minimize the risk of accidents by signaling drivers to nearby barriers or workers. These accessories not only boost safety yet likewise promote better effectiveness as they streamline procedures by reducing the possibilities of mistakes or hold-ups.
Normal maintenance and inspection of forklift parts are necessary to maintain tools running optimally. Every forklift operator should be trained to carry out pre-operation checks, guaranteeing that important elements, consisting of brakes, guiding, and lights, are functioning properly.
Having access to quality forklift parts is also important for organizations aiming to maintain their devices in leading working problem. Original Equipment Manufacturer (OEM) parts are commonly advised as they are created specifically for a certain brand and model of forklift, making sure a perfect fit and ideal efficiency.
Proper storage space of forklift parts and accessories is just as essential. Maintaining an efficient inventory of spare parts can conserve time and reduce downtime when repair work are required. Business might additionally consider executing an electronic supply monitoring system to track component usage and replenishment needs, making sure that essential parts are always readily available. This insight in handling stock can aid prevent delays and disturbance in operations.
